About agriculture in Aloguinsan
Aloguinsan is located on the western coast of Cebu Island in the Central Visayas region of the Philippines. The landscape is characterized by rolling limestone hills, rugged coastal cliffs, and patches of lush tropical forest. The rural areas surrounding the town center consist of a patchwork of small agricultural plots and traditional settlements, offering a serene environment typical of the Visayan countryside.
Agriculture in Aloguinsan focuses primarily on subsistence and small-scale commercial farming. Common crops include corn, which is a local staple, as well as coconuts, bananas, and various root crops. The hilly terrain is also utilized for growing vegetables and fruit trees, particularly mangoes. Livestock farming is generally decentralized, with many households raising poultry, goats, and swine in backyard settings or small family-run farms.
